Dutch trends in the use of potentially harmful medication during pregnancy.
Eline HoubenBernke Te WinkelEric A P SteegersRon M C HeringsPublished in: British journal of clinical pharmacology (2020)
Our study shows that the use of potentially harmful medication was high over the last two decades. Although there was a declining trend over the years in overall medication use, during a steady one-third of pregnancies, women used potentially harmful medication. Our findings highlight the need for an increased sense of urgency among both healthcare providers and women of reproductive age regarding potential risks associated with pharmacological treatment during pregnancy.
